Toyota has introduced the 2025 GR Corolla, featuring a new 8-speed GAZOO Racing Direct Automatic Transmission (DAT) alongside the existing 6-speed manual option. The updated model also boasts increased engine torque, improved suspension for better cornering stability, and a redesigned front bumper for enhanced cooling and aerodynamics.
New Transmission and Performance Upgrades
The headline addition to the 2025 GR Corolla is the 8-speed GAZOO Racing DAT, which offers quick shifting performance and optimal gear selection. This new transmission option is designed to anticipate gear changes based on driver inputs, potentially allowing non-professional drivers to achieve faster lap times on the track.
All 2025 GR Corolla models now produce 295 lb.-ft. of torque, up from the previous 273 lb.-ft., enhancing the vehicle's dynamic performance. The suspension has been upgraded with rebound springs and improved rear components to suppress wheel lift and boost cornering stability.
The GR-FOUR All-Wheel-Drive system, inspired by rally racing, continues to offer Normal, Gravel, and Track modes for varied driving conditions. Standard Torsen Limited-Slip Differentials provide enhanced cornering performance and traction control.
Interior and Technology Enhancements
Inside, the 2025 GR Corolla features aesthetic updates with new trim finishes creating a sporty ambiance. A new 8-inch digital gauge cluster can be customized via the Toyota Multimedia system. The vehicle also includes w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ility, along with Toyota Safety Sense 3.0 features.
Model Variants and Pricing
Three grades will be available in Canada: GR Corolla Core (manual only), GR Corolla Premium (manual), and GR Corolla Premium DAT. The Core grade now includes additional torque, a heated steering wheel, and brake cooling ducts as standard. The Premium DAT model introduces the new automatic transmission with paddle shifters and advanced dynamic radar cruise control.
Pricing for the 2025 GR Corolla starts at $47,915 for the Core grade, with the Premium manual at $55,917 and the Premium DAT at $58,137. The new models are expected to arrive at Canadian Toyota dealerships this fall.
